BREAKING: Popular Yoruba Monarch Is Dead

BREAKING: Popular Yoruba Monarch Is Dead
Onyxnewsng reports that Asigangan of Igangan land in Ibarapa North Local Government Area of Oyo state, Oba Lasisi Olawuyi Adeoye is dead.
According to the report, Oba Adeoye died on Tuesday, 21st December, 2021.
The chairman of Ibarapa North local government, Hon Lateef Akorede confirmed his death to newsmen in a telephone conversation.
Akorede said the monarch died today adding that he hasn’t been buried.
